Improvement of Design Codes to Account for Accident Thermal Effects on Seismic Performance
- Purdue Univ., West Lafayette, IN (United States); Purdue University
This report summarizes the results of experimental and numerical studies conducted to evaluate the effect of accident thermal loads on the seismic response of steel-plate composite (SC) walls and reinforced concrete (RC) walls and beams. The research was sponsored by U.S. Department of Energy through the Nuclear Energy University Program (NEUP), Award Number DE-NE0008256. Summary and conclusions of the research conducted are presented in this report. Based on the observations, analysis and design recommendations for SC and RC structures are also summarized
